{"id":179335,"date":"2017-02-23T13:15:00","date_gmt":"2017-02-23T18:15:00","guid":{"rendered":"http:\/\/www.euvolution.com\/prometheism-transhumanism-posthumanism\/microsofts-new-ai-sucks-at-coding-as-much-as-the-typical-stack-overflow-user-tnw\/"},"modified":"2017-02-23T13:15:00","modified_gmt":"2017-02-23T18:15:00","slug":"microsofts-new-ai-sucks-at-coding-as-much-as-the-typical-stack-overflow-user-tnw","status":"publish","type":"post","link":"https:\/\/www.euvolution.com\/prometheism-transhumanism-posthumanism\/ai\/microsofts-new-ai-sucks-at-coding-as-much-as-the-typical-stack-overflow-user-tnw\/","title":{"rendered":"Microsoft&#8217;s new AI sucks at coding as much as the typical Stack Overflow user &#8211; TNW"},"content":{"rendered":"<p><p>    Microsoft has made    some impressive leaps forward in the world of artificial    intelligence (AI), but this might be its biggest yet. Microsoft    Research, in conjunction with Cambridge University, has    developed an AI thats able to solve programming problems by    reusing lines of code cribbed from other programs.  <\/p>\n<p>    The dream of one day creating an artificial intelligence with    the ability to write computer programs has long been a goal of    computer scientists. And now, were one step closer to its    actualization.  <\/p>\n<p>        Run an early-stage company? We're inviting 250 to exhibit        at TNW Conference and pitch on stage!      <\/p>\n<p>    The AI  which is called DeepCoder  takes an input and an    expected output and then fills in the gaps, using pre-created    code that it believes will create the desired output. This    approach is called program synthesis.  <\/p>\n<p>    In short, this is the digital equivalent of searching for your    problem on Stack Overflow, and then copying-and-pasting some    code you think might work.  <\/p>\n<p>    But obviously, this is a lot more sophisticated than that.    DeepCoder, as pointed out by the New Scientist, is vastly more    efficient than a human. Its able to scour and combine code    with the speed of a computer, and is able to use machine    learning in order to sort the fragments by their probable    usefulness.  <\/p>\n<p>    At the moment, DeepCoder is able to solve problems that take    around five lines of code. Its certainly early days, but its    still undeniably promising. Full details about the system, and    its strengths and limitations can be found in the research paper Microsoft published.  <\/p>\n<p>    And at least DeepCoder wont ask you to plz send teh    codes.  <\/p>\n<p>    Read next:     This drum-like keyboard lets you type in virtual reality like a    boss  <\/p>\n<p>  Shh. Here's some distraction<\/p>\n<p><!-- Auto Generated --><\/p>\n<p>See original here:<\/p>\n<p><a target=\"_blank\" rel=\"nofollow\" href=\"https:\/\/thenextweb.com\/artificial-intelligence\/2017\/02\/23\/microsofts-new-ai-sucks-at-coding-as-much-as-the-typical-stack-overflow-user\/\" title=\"Microsoft's new AI sucks at coding as much as the typical Stack Overflow user - TNW\">Microsoft's new AI sucks at coding as much as the typical Stack Overflow user - TNW<\/a><\/p>\n","protected":false},"excerpt":{"rendered":"<p> Microsoft has made some impressive leaps forward in the world of artificial intelligence (AI), but this might be its biggest yet. Microsoft Research, in conjunction with Cambridge University, has developed an AI thats able to solve programming problems by reusing lines of code cribbed from other programs <a href=\"https:\/\/www.euvolution.com\/prometheism-transhumanism-posthumanism\/ai\/microsofts-new-ai-sucks-at-coding-as-much-as-the-typical-stack-overflow-user-tnw\/\">Continue reading <span class=\"meta-nav\">&rarr;<\/span><\/a><\/p>\n","protected":false},"author":1,"featured_media":0,"comment_status":"closed","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"footnotes":""},"categories":[187743],"tags":[],"class_list":["post-179335","post","type-post","status-publish","format-standard","hentry","category-ai"],"_links":{"self":[{"href":"https:\/\/www.euvolution.com\/prometheism-transhumanism-posthumanism\/wp-json\/wp\/v2\/posts\/179335"}],"collection":[{"href":"https:\/\/www.euvolution.com\/prometheism-transhumanism-posthumanism\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/www.euvolution.com\/prometheism-transhumanism-posthumanism\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/www.euvolution.com\/prometheism-transhumanism-posthumanism\/wp-json\/wp\/v2\/users\/1"}],"replies":[{"embeddable":true,"href":"https:\/\/www.euvolution.com\/prometheism-transhumanism-posthumanism\/wp-json\/wp\/v2\/comments?post=179335"}],"version-history":[{"count":0,"href":"https:\/\/www.euvolution.com\/prometheism-transhumanism-posthumanism\/wp-json\/wp\/v2\/posts\/179335\/revisions"}],"wp:attachment":[{"href":"https:\/\/www.euvolution.com\/prometheism-transhumanism-posthumanism\/wp-json\/wp\/v2\/media?parent=179335"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/www.euvolution.com\/prometheism-transhumanism-posthumanism\/wp-json\/wp\/v2\/categories?post=179335"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/www.euvolution.com\/prometheism-transhumanism-posthumanism\/wp-json\/wp\/v2\/tags?post=179335"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}